不同版本的Windows Server对Hyper-V的支持程度不同?

结论:是的,不同版本的Windows Server对Hyper-V的支持程度确实存在显著差异,主要体现在功能完整性、虚拟化性能、高可用性支持以及授权限制等方面。

  • Hyper-V的功能支持随Windows Server版本的升级而不断增强,企业版和数据中心版提供完整功能,而标准版或 Essentials 版则存在明显限制。
  • 选择合适的Windows Server版本对部署高效、可扩展的虚拟化环境至关重要,尤其是在需要高可用性、实时迁移或大规模虚拟机管理的场景中。
  • Windows Server 2016 及以后版本在安全性、容器支持和跨平台集成方面实现了重大突破,显著提升了Hyper-V的现代化能力。

不同版本的功能差异

Windows Server 的不同版本对 Hyper-V 的支持程度主要体现在以下几个方面:

  • Windows Server Standard(标准版)
    支持Hyper-V角色安装,允许运行有限数量的虚拟机(具体取决于授权条款)。但从Windows Server 2016开始,标准版允许运行2个虚拟机(需额外授权才能运行更多)。标准版适合中小型环境,但缺乏高级功能如实时迁移、存储迁移和故障转移群集的完整支持。

  • Windows Server Datacenter(数据中心版)
    提供对Hyper-V的全面支持,包括无限制的虚拟机运行(在授权许可的物理核心范围内)、完整的故障转移群集、实时迁移、存储迁移、动态内存、Hyper-V Replica、Shielded VM(屏蔽虚拟机)等高级功能。数据中心版是大型企业虚拟化部署的首选,尤其适用于私有云或混合云架构。

  • Windows Server Essentials
    该版本不支持Hyper-V角色,主要用于小型企业文件、打印和用户管理,完全不具备虚拟化能力,因此不适合任何需要虚拟机部署的场景。

功能演进与版本迭代

由于Windows Server版本的更新,Hyper-V的功能也在持续增强:

  • Windows Server 2008 R2:首次将Hyper-V作为核心角色集成,支持Live Migration(实时迁移),但功能较为基础。
  • Windows Server 2012/2012 R2:引入了虚拟机队列(VMQ)、动态内存增强、Hyper-V Replica(异步复制)、存储QoS等,显著提升了虚拟化效率。
  • Windows Server 2016:带来重大革新,包括纳秒级时间同步、屏蔽虚拟机(增强安全性)、Windows容器支持、无状态Hyper-V部署,并开始支持Linux虚拟机的更好集成。
  • Windows Server 2019 和 2022:进一步强化安全性(如基于虚拟化的安全VBS)、支持持久内存(PMEM)、嵌套虚拟化、以及与Azure的深度集成(如Azure Arc、Azure Backup for VMs)。

授权与成本考量

  • 微软采用基于核心的授权模式(自Windows Server 2016起),不同版本的许可成本差异巨大。
  • 数据中心版虽然价格较高,但提供无限虚拟机运行权限和完整功能集,长期来看在大规模部署中更具成本效益。
  • 标准版适合轻量级虚拟化需求,但若虚拟机数量增长,授权成本可能迅速超过数据中心版。

实际部署建议

  • 对于需要高可用性、灾难恢复、私有云管理的企业,强烈推荐使用Windows Server Datacenter版
  • 中小企业若仅需运行少量虚拟机,可考虑Standard版,但需注意功能和扩展性限制。
  • 所有生产环境应避免使用Essentials版进行虚拟化部署。

总结

不同版本的Windows Server对Hyper-V的支持程度存在本质区别,不仅体现在功能完整性上,更影响系统的可扩展性、安全性和运维效率。 企业在规划虚拟化架构时,必须根据实际需求选择合适的版本,避免因版本限制导致功能缺失或后期迁移成本增加。数据中心版提供最全面的Hyper-V支持,是现代化虚拟化环境的理想选择。

未经允许不得转载:云知道CLOUD » 不同版本的Windows Server对Hyper-V的支持程度不同?